mna230
     
     
7 years ago
This congregation is fantastic - we had been coming to Christmas and Easter here for many years. Their Christmas Eve children's service is really beyond compare - they have costumes for every child that shows up, they provide bells for every child and encourage their use throughout the service. Recently we started attending on a more regular basis and have decided to join. Their pastor, Pastor David, is really unbelievable - was a corporate lawyer, worked on the Hill and has been the pastor here since around 2010. Important for us is their children's programs - our two young boys love Sunday school here (apparently they have a full time pre-K program). Pastor David has 4 young children of his own, so they are very oriented toward young families. Generally, they have tons of different outlets and ministries, so it seems like you could find a way to engage with the community regardless of your interests - yoga, ecology, sports, service, music, etc. From a faith perspective, I would say they are a very tolerant community and acknowledge there are many different paths to spirituality. They encourage questions and dialogue. They actually share space with Jewish congregation and are building relationships with the Muslim community. I have spoken with few folks who landed on Bradley Hills after another prominent local Presbyterian church took a position to not condone same sex marriages. The other aspect that seems very important here is the education and democratizing the context for the bible - they put lay people on the same footing as the clergy, which was appealing to us. They have not been pushy at all - would characterize them as warmly engaging. Such a personal decision, but I would say this is definitely a church to consider if you are looking.
